Proteins: Structure and Role in Biological Systems

Shailja Srivastava & Parul Singh

Proteins are fundamental biomolecules that play diverse and critical roles in biological systems. Their three-dimensional structure is
intricately linked to their functions, making protein structure-function relationships a central focus of scientific research. This research paper aims to provide an overview of protein structure, its determination methods, and the essential roles proteins play in various biological processes. By understanding protein structure and its functional implications, scientists can gain valuable insights into the mechanisms underlying cellular processes, drug design, and disease pathology.
